Free online learning has become one of the simplest ways to build job-ready skills, explore new fields, or strengthen academic foundations without committing to a full degree. In 2025, MIT continues to make many of its courses accessible online at no cost, giving learners around the world a chance to study high-quality material on a flexible schedule.
What “free MIT online courses” usually means
When people say “free MIT courses,” they typically mean free access to learning materials such as recorded lectures, reading lists, assignments, and sometimes auto-graded practice. In many cases, you can learn the full curriculum content for free.
However, “free” doesn’t always include everything. Some platforms may charge for:
- Certificates of completion (optional)
- Graded assessments or instructor feedback
- Extended features such as proctored exams
The key is that you can still gain knowledge and complete the learning journey without paying, especially if your goal is skill-building rather than credentialing.
Subjects you can expect to find in 2025
MIT’s online offerings commonly span both foundational and advanced topics. While specific course availability changes over time, learners can generally find courses in areas such as:
- Computer science and programming (e.g., introductory coding, algorithms, data structures)
- Data science and AI basics (statistics, machine learning concepts, analytical thinking)
- Mathematics (calculus, linear algebra, probability)
- Engineering (systems thinking, electronics, mechanics fundamentals)
- Business and entrepreneurship (innovation, strategy, operations concepts)
- Physics and other sciences (core principles, problem-solving practice)
If you’re choosing a starting point, pick a topic where you can build a small portfolio outcome (a script, a mini analysis, a solved problem set), not just passive viewing.
Where to take MIT courses online
MIT content appears across a few major channels. Depending on the course, you may find it as open course content, a structured MOOC experience, or a short-form learning module. When searching, look for:
- MIT’s official open learning sites and course repositories
- Major MOOC platforms that host MIT courses (often with an optional paid certificate track)
- Program pages that bundle courses into learning paths
To avoid confusion, verify that the course page clearly references MIT as the content provider and check whether enrollment is required or if materials are openly accessible.
How to choose the right course (a quick checklist)
- Define your goal: career switch, exam prep, curiosity, or project building.
- Check prerequisites: many courses assume comfort with math, Python, or basic computing.
- Estimate time: set a weekly schedule you can maintain (even 3–5 hours/week works).
- Prefer courses with practice: assignments and problem sets accelerate learning.
- Look for recency and community: recent offerings may have more active discussion forums.
How to get real value without paying
You don’t need a certificate to benefit. Here are practical ways to turn a free course into visible progress:
- Take notes like you’re teaching: summarize each lecture in your own words.
- Do the exercises: treat problem sets as non-optional.
- Build a small project: even a simple application or analysis can demonstrate competence.
- Document outcomes: write a short recap on a blog, GitHub README, or portfolio page.
- Stack courses: pair a theory course (math/statistics) with an applied one (coding/data).
Certificates: when they matter (and when they don’t)
Paid certificates can help if you need a structured proof of completion for an employer requirement or professional development reimbursement. But in many hiring contexts, skills evidence (projects, code samples, problem-solving ability) matters more than a course badge.
If budget is tight, prioritize learning and producing tangible work. If you later decide a credential helps, you can often upgrade on the platform—depending on the course rules.
Bottom line
MIT’s free online courses in 2025 remain a strong option for anyone who wants rigorous learning without the cost barrier. Focus on picking a course that fits your starting level, commit to consistent practice, and translate what you learn into small, concrete outputs you can show.